The SI unit of resistance is ohm, which is defined as a volt per ampere. The name has been kept in remembrance of German physicist George Simon Ohm.

SI unit of resistance is Ohm ( ‎Ω ). Ohm is the unit measurement of electrical resistance. Resistance = Volt/ Ampere = ‎Ω; a circuits resistance is 1 Ohm when a potential difference of 1 volt is required to produce a current flow of 1 ampere. The symbol for Ohm is the Greek letter omega.
